Why Dust Testing is Critical for Product Quality
Dust particles can infiltrate seals and enclosures, causing short circuits, obstructing moving parts, and impairing thermal management. Proactively testing with a sand dust test chamber helps identify design weaknesses early, ensuring products meet quality benchmarks and reduce costly field returns. It is an essential step in the product development lifecycle for any item destined for industrial or outdoor use.

The Standardized Testing Workflow
A typical IP5X/IP6X test with the BONAD chamber follows a strict protocol:
- Preparation: The sample is installed, and new, sieved test dust is loaded.
- Execution: The chamber creates a controlled dust storm for a set duration (e.g., 2-8 hours), with precise control over vibration and pressure.
- Evaluation: The sample is inspected internally for dust ingress and tested functionally to verify performance remains unaffected.
